Runbook: Clock Skew Between Build Agents (Tarnwell Pipeline). When agent clocks diverge by more than 30 seconds, artifact timestamps fail verification and releases stall. Confirm skew with the fleet-time report, restart the chrony sidecar on the affected agents, and requeue the build. The verification service also requires its auth token to be present locally, so append this line to the env file:

sealed setting: LEDGER_TOKEN20=6148d35bbb480b0ab79e

# Kiosk watchdog — Ferngate Lobby Units
# Watchdog restarts the shell if heartbeat lapses 30s.
# WATCHDOG_INTERVAL_MS and WATCHDOG_MAX_RESTARTS below are tuned
# per-site; do not copy between deployments. Restart events are
# pushed to the central monitor over TLS only. Review logs weekly.
# The monitor endpoint requires the reporting credential set on
# the next line.

secret setting of yagep-bahif: LEDGER_TOKEN8=7eb0ad88

### Step 3 — Ship the image-cache fix

This deploy includes the patch for the Fernwick image cache leak, where decoded bitmaps were retained by a stale listener after eviction, causing unbounded heap growth on gallery-heavy sessions. Reviewer: please confirm the weak-reference change in `CacheBridge` and the added eviction test before approving. Once approved, build the artifact with the release profile and sign it prior to upload, since the CDN rejects unsigned bundles. Signing uses the key shown directly below this step.

deploy key for yadup-badug: bky6_rLH3qD